It took a walk-off home run from Brandon Crawford after Junis allowed 1 run over a season-high 7 innings but was bested by Merrill Kelly’s 7 shutout innings.

SAN FRANCISCO — In a positive development for the Giants postseason hopes, Jakob Junis returned to form Tuesday night against the Diamondbacks. A not-so-good development saw the Giants fail to crack their Kryptonite this season that has taken the form of Arizona right-hander Merrill Kelly.After being blanked for eight innings and two outs into the ninth, Brandon Crawford sent a walk-off home run over the center field wall to beat the D-backs, 2-1, and extend their winning streak to five games.

Junis pumped his fist as Seth Beer swung through a 1-2 changeup for the final out of the seventh inning. Junis hadn’t completed five innings since being activated just before the All-Star break while posting a 7.16 ERA. In seven innings on Tuesday, he resembled the pitcher who posted a 2.63 ERA prior to the injury — possibly even better.
